Numeral conversion is the process of converting a number from one numeral system to another. In our case, we are converting numbers between the Binary, Octal, Decimal, and Hexadecimal systems. The algorithm for converting a number from one numeral system to another involves two steps Convert the input number to its equivalent value in base 10.

Overview The Number Converter Java program provides methods to convert numbers between different number systems including decimal, binary, octal, and hexadecimal. Additionally, it supports the conversion of positive and negative numbers, as well as the generation of 1's and 2's complement binary representations.

2. Binary Number System. The Binary system is a base-2 number system. It uses two digits 0 and 1. Each digit's place value is a power of 2 e.g., 2 0, 2 1, 2 2.
